Genetics Genetics is the study of the effects that genes have on an individual. Genes provide the body instructions on how to make proteins. Proteins determine the structure and function of each cell of the body. The ISO4 abbreviation of Genes and Genomics is Genes Genomics . It is the standardised abbreviation to be used for abstracting, indexing and referencing purposes and meets all criteria of the ISO 4 standard for abbreviating names of scientific journals.
